Abstract
Using helicity-amplitude techniques, we derive the partonic level transverse spin-spin asymmetries a^NN for the processes relevant to the hadronic production of three-jet events: namely, qqqqg and qqqqg. Just as in the case of two-jet production, we find that the partonic level asymmetries (a^NN) are roughly 10 times smaller than the corresponding longitudinal asymmetries (a^LL).
